EXPLANATORY STATEMENT

Social Security (Modification of Asset Deprivation Rules) Amendment Principles 2002 (No. 1)

Summary

The purpose of this instrument is to amend clause 1 of the Social Security (Modification of Asset Deprivation Rules) Principles 2002.

Background

The Social Security and Veterans’ Entitlements Legislation Amendment (Private Trusts and Private Companies – Integrity of Means Testing) Act 2000 amended the Social Security Act to give effect to a measure in the Government's 2000-2001 Budget to revise the means test treatment of private companies and private trusts. The measure aims to ensure that customers who hold their assets in private companies or private trusts receive comparable treatment under the means test to those customers who hold their assets directly. The assets and income of the structure will be attributed to the person or persons who control the company or trust, or to the person or persons who were the source of the capital or corpus of the company or trust.

Sections 1208K, 1208L, 1208N and 1208P of the Social Security Act define the way in which the ‘disposal of assets rules’ in the Act, which appear at Division 2 of Part 3.12, section 93U and sections 198F to 198MA (inclusive), will operate in relation to an individual affected by this measure. These decision-making principles being amended assist the Secretary in modifying the application of those disposal rules, where this is necessary.

Explanation of the provisions

Section 1 of the Principles states the name of the disallowable instrument and section 2 states that the Principles are taken to have commenced on 18 January 2002.

Section 3 states that the amendments to Social Security (Modification of Asset Deprivation Rules) Principles 2002 appear at Schedule 1 of the instrument.

Schedule 1

Item 1 substitutes a new section 1 into the Social Security (Modification of Asset Deprivation Rules) Principles 2002 in place of the existing section 1. In effect, this means that the amended instrument will now have a name, which was inadvertently missing in the original instrument when it was made.
